1. MARKETS
  2. SECTOR : PHARMACEUTICALS & BIOTECHNOLOGY
  3. INDUSTRY : MAJOR PHARMACEUTICALS
  4. MOLECULIN BIOTECH INC
Moleculin Biotech Inc XNAS: MBRX
0.39 -0.22 (-36.07%)
13.5M

XNAS 28 Aug, 2025 4:19 PM (EDT)